c# illegal character in file path


filePath = string.Format(@"{0}"{1}", appData,

The @ char show the compiler that the string doesn't have any backslashed characters. Normaly, you use the prefix in some special chars, like means a newline. You string has a , so the compiler tries to resolve it with the next char in the string.

Another way is to escape the backslash with the second one, like this:

filePath = string.Format(@"{0}\"{1}", appData,

